Azimua, also known as Ninazimua, was a Mesopotamian goddess regarded as the wife of Ningishzida.
==Name== Ninazimua is the original spelling of the name of this goddess, attested in sources from the Ur III period. Later the NIN sign was usually omitted. The form Ninazimua is attested in at least one theophoric name, Geme-Ninazimua.
